on a small block 340. built for street. got the bright idea to install a hi-vol oil pump when we put engine back together. also used the original oil pan. now i keep hearing i should keep my foot out of it because i will drain the oil pan at high rpm if im not careful and consequently , blow the engine. oil pressure is about 25 at idle and 80-90 at 6000 rpm. if you recommend changing the pan then , is there an oil pan available that is stock looking which has a larger capacity?

Ain't going to happen. I would recommned a windage tray if you don't already have one.
